No it does not because it came with run flats. This is in my opinion borderline criminal. They claim you shouldn't need one because you can drive these things to a place to get them replaced. Well twice my run flats have gotten less than 20 miles after flatting before disintegrating. Neither flat was catastrophic, nails both times. Once was not really a problem but I still had to go rescue my wife from a parking lot the other time I needed to be towed off the highway 30 miles to a dealer to get a new ($225) tire put on. You can't find these run flats just anywhere. Also they don't warranty them.
I will never travel out of town without a spare (which has to be the exact right rim and tire or else you risk messing up the AWD system). If you are anywhere even close to being considered rural and one of these goes you are screwed.

The 2005 Toyota Sienna had a production change mid-year that affected the wiper configuration.Step 1 is to measure the length of the blade on your vehicle. "Early" Production 2005 Toyota Sienna: 14" Special Rear Wiper Blade"Late" Production 2005 Toyota Sienna: 16" Standard Rear Wiper BladeStep 2 is to be sure you get the right replacement wiper blades.Step 3: The replacement wiper blades will come with simple-to-follow, step-by-step, illustrated instructions
